What Truly Counts as an HVAC Emergency?

Not every HVAC problem requires a 2 AM phone call. Knowing the difference can keep you safe and save you money. Here are clear-cut emergencies where you should call for help immediately:

  • Total Loss of Heat in Freezing Weather: If your furnace or heat pump stops working on a cold night, especially with children or elderly family members at home.
  • AC Failure During Extreme Heat: When temperatures soar above 100°F, a broken air conditioner can lead to heat-related illness.
  • Gas Smells or Suspected Carbon Monoxide: The smell of rotten eggs or a CO alarm sounding requires immediate evacuation and professional help.
  • Electrical Burning Smells or Smoke: Any sign of electrical issues from your HVAC equipment is a major fire hazard.
  • Major Water Leaks from Your AC: If your indoor AC unit is leaking a large amount of water, it can cause significant damage to your floors and ceilings.

How Fresno's Climate and Homes Challenge Your HVAC

Fresno’s climate is tough on HVAC systems. Long, scorching summers with low humidity mean your air conditioner runs almost non-stop for months, putting tremendous strain on the compressor and coils. Our "Tule fog" in the winter, while not extremely cold, can still lead to furnaces and heat pumps working hard in damp conditions. Older homes in areas like the Tower District might have aging furnaces and ductwork, while newer builds in northeast Fresno often feature modern heat pumps. Central AC and gas furnaces are most common, but you’ll also find ductless mini-splits in home additions and apartments. All these systems face challenges from our valley dust and pollen, which can clog filters and reduce efficiency.

Common HVAC Problems We See in Fresno Homes

As local HVAC professionals, we see certain issues again and again. AC units struggling to cool during a heatwave because of a failing capacitor or refrigerant leak are frequent summer calls. In winter, furnaces in older homes may have a faulty igniter or a cracked heat exchanger. One homeowner in the Sunnyside area called because their AC was leaking water into the hallway; the culprit was a clogged condensate drain line, a common issue in our dusty environment. Another in northwest Fresno had a carbon monoxide scare due to a poorly vented, aging furnace—a stark reminder of why safety checks are vital.

Emergency, Same-Day, or Routine: Which HVAC Service Do You Need?

Understanding your service options helps you make the right call.

Emergency HVAC Service: This is for the safety-critical issues listed above. It’s available 24/7, including nights, weekends, and holidays. This is your option when waiting is not safe or tolerable.

Same-Day HVAC Service: For non-safety-critical problems that still need prompt attention. Maybe your AC is blowing weak, cool air but hasn’t failed completely on a hot day, or your furnace is making a strange noise. Many local companies, including ours, offer same-day slots during regular business hours.

Routine HVAC Service: This includes scheduled maintenance, seasonal tune-ups, and non-urgent repairs. Scheduling a spring AC check-up or a fall furnace inspection is the best way to avoid emergencies altogether.

A Transparent Look at HVAC Service Costs in Fresno

We believe in clear, upfront pricing. Here’s a breakdown of what goes into HVAC service costs in our area. Please note, the following are estimated ranges based on local market rates and can vary by job complexity and time of service.

  • Diagnostic Fee: Typically $75-$125. This covers the technician’s time to diagnose the root cause of your problem.
  • Emergency Call-Out Fee: An additional $100-$200 for dispatch during nights, weekends, or holidays.
  • Labor Rates: Standard hourly labor ranges from $90-$150 per hour. Emergency/after-hours labor often carries a premium (1.5x to 2x the standard rate).
  • Parts: Cost varies (e.g., a capacitor: $150-$300 installed; a blower motor: $400-$800 installed).

Example Scenarios: A same-day AC capacitor replacement on a weekday might cost $400-$600 total. An emergency furnace igniter replacement on a Sunday could range from $600-$900 due to after-hours premiums.

Safety Checklist While You Wait for Help

If you have an emergency, take these steps while waiting for the technician:

  • If you smell gas: Evacuate everyone from the home immediately. Call 911 or your gas utility (like PG&E) from outside. Do not turn lights on or off.
  • If your CO alarm sounds: Leave the house immediately and call for help from outside.
  • If it is safe to do so (no electrical or gas smells), shut off the HVAC system at the thermostat and the circuit breaker.
  • Keep children and pets away from the malfunctioning equipment.
  • Move elderly family members or anyone with health conditions to a safe, temperate location if possible.

Important: Never attempt to repair gas lines or high-voltage electrical components yourself.

Local Codes, Permits, and Why Licensing Matters in Fresno

Proper HVAC work in Fresno isn’t just about skill—it’s about compliance. City and state codes govern furnace venting to prevent carbon monoxide poisoning, and EPA Section 608 certification is required for anyone handling refrigerants in your AC or heat pump. Major system replacements often require a permit from the city to ensure the installation is safe and up to code. Hiring a licensed, insured HVAC service in Fresno, CA, protects you. It guarantees the work meets these standards, maintains your manufacturer’s warranty, and ensures the safety of your home and family.
